Applications for the various courses in Humanities, Commerce, BCA and Sciences are to be submitted online (www.sxca.edu.in) by the end of May every year. The cost of application form for each specialisation can be paid only through NET banking, debit/credit card. Kindly read the instruction given on website before filling the online form. Candidates are expected to come to the institute for onsite verification of documents on the allotted date. Admissions are granted based on merit.
